What Are Cyber Security Sales Jobs?

Cyber security sales jobs are jobs in which you sell software or information security systems and solutions to businesses or organizations. As a salesperson, your duties include generating leads and traveling to trade shows and cybersecurity conferences to discuss security solutions and products that your company sells. You also visit clients or potential customers to demonstrate new products or help clients upgrade their software and other cyber security systems. This may involve a task like installing new firewall technology designed to protect against the latest online threats posed by internet hackers. Your responsibilities may also include demonstrating how your technology works by using ethical hackers to show current weaknesses in a client's cyber security systems.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als in Cyber Security Sales, and how can they be addressed?

Professionals in Cyber Security Sales often face the challenge of effectively communicating complex technical solutions to clients who may have varying levels of technical knowledge. Building trust with potential customers, who are frequently inundated with security offerings, is another significant hurdle. To address these challenges, successful sales professionals focus on continual learning about evolving cyber threats, developing strong relationships with technical teams, and tailoring their approach to each client's specific business needs. Collaboration with product engineers and security consultants is also key to providing accurate information and building credibility.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Cyber Security Sales profess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Cyber Security Sales professional, you need a solid understanding of cybersecurity concepts, sales strategies, and typically a bachelor's degree in business, IT, or a related field. Familiarity with CRM platforms like Salesforce, cybersecurity solutions, and certifications such as CompTIA Security+ or CISSP can enhance your credibility and effectiveness. Strong interpersonal skills, active listening, and the ability to explain technical concepts to non-technical clients are essential soft skills. These qualifications and abilities are vital for building trust, driving revenue, and effectively matching solutions to client needs in a rapidly evolving industry.
